Larbert train station is nestled in the heart of the charming town of Larbert in Scotland. Whether you're a daily commuter, a weekend adventurer, or just someone passing through, Larbert station offers a convenient and accessible gateway to many destinations. Known for its quiet surroundings and easy access, this station is a great starting point for your travels across Scotland and beyond.
Larbert station makes your travel experience straightforward and hassle-free with its vital facilities. The ticket office is open from 07:00 to 20:54 every day of the week except Sunday, ensuring you have ample time to handle your ticketing needs. Ticket machines are readily available, and they are equipped with induction loops for the hearing impaired, making ticket services both friendly and accessible. While modern conveniences like smartcard issuing are not available, there are smartcard validators for easy travel.
Larbert is more than just a pitstop — it's a hub brimming with onward travel options. Visitors can conveniently access local and regional bus services, with detailed schedules available at Traveline Scotland. For those seeking personalized travel options, taxi services can be arranged through Train Taxi. If you're in need of a ride, rest assured knowing the station’s car park facilitates easy drop-off and pick-up without any parking fees.
Welcome to a space that endeavors to provide access to all. The station features step-free access on some parts and ramps for train access to help those with mobility impairments. Although there are no accessible toilets and dedicated accessible taxis, Passenger Assist services can be arranged for those requiring additional help, ensuring every traveler feels accommodated.

Nestled in the charming town of Stone, the Stone (Staffs) train station serves as a gateway to both serene countryside explorations and bustling city adventures. Whether you're a local commuter or a wandering traveler, this station is a focal point for your journeys through Staffordshire and beyond. Though the station may be small, it has robust links to several key destinations offering you the chance to explore both historic locales and vibrant urban centers with ease.
Stone (Staffs) station operates efficiently with essential amenities, albeit without the traditional ticket office. Passengers can easily collect pre-purchased tickets via the available machines, although they are not wheelchair accessible. For those needing assistance or additional information, help points are installed, complemented by live departure screens and announcements. However, there is no dedicated staff to offer help at the station.
Accessibility is a priority with some step-free access available, classified as category B3. Travelers who need assistance should coordinate with the conductor on the platform. While you're there, note that the station lacks waiting rooms, first-class lounges, and refreshment facilities, so it's best to prepare accordingly before arrival.
For journeys beyond Stone, the station offers practical connections. Rail replacement services operate from nearby Granville Square towards Stafford, and from Crown Street to Stoke-on-Trent.
